A Morning Prayer

The darkness of the waning night
To dawn, is giving way,
And colors of the morning
Generate a prayer to say.

Then as the morning sun begins
To kiss the autumn leaves,
I too begin the morning as
I get down on my knees.

My prayer begins with gratitude
For blessing that I see,
The frosty mornings and the colored
Leaves upon the trees.

I also see Thanksgiving time,
And smiles this holiday,
With people helping people as
They go along their way.

And then I pray for safety as
We travel here or there,
And pray the spirit that is felt,
Is something we will share.

This morning while I talk with God
About Thanksgiving days,
I'll close with thanks for all we have,
And give Him all my praise.
